Grief from the loss of a close family member triggers feelings that are common and recognizable to trained clinicians. A different, less familiar emotional reaction is experienced by families grieving the loss of an adolescent child through sudden loss. Though there are exceptional feelings for the loss of a child or sibling, working with a family struggling with sudden loss has unique characteristics and may not be managed as effectively as other forms of treatment for loss.
